I can't fine the quote right now, but LeMay, when he was in charge of the 8th Air Force in England, saw a sign that said something like 'The Mission of the 8th Air Force is to.....' and then there was a long sentence about destroying this and that and bringing freedom to Europe and some other stuff.

He has the sign changed to 'The Mission of the 8th Air Force is to Kill Germans'.

He wanted everyone to know that if they did that the war would be over and all the other stuff would eventually fall into place.
